If you are a teacher, chances are you've been overwhelmed by students talking at least once in your career. And, we have all had those classes that are SUPER chatty. It feels like you can't get a word in edgewise. So, what do you do about it? In this episode, Nicole and Erin discuss what to do when your students never seem to stop talking. They explore common assumptions around student talk. Then, they provide strategies to help you deal with your chatty class.
